jnxJsScreenMonIpv6ExtLimit

JUNIPER-JS-SCREENING-MIB · .1.3.6.1.4.1.2636.3.39.1.8.1.1.1.1.45

Object

column SNMPv2-SMICounter64
In one IPv6 packet, one or more extension headers may appear before
the encapsulated payload. User can screen IPv6 packets if their extension
header number is larger than one limit.
              
When the extension header limit screen is enabled, the device screens
IPv6 packets with more than one limit extension headers.
              
The attribute counts the number of block IPv6 packets.
